package java.io; |
|
import java.util.Iterator; |
|
import java.util.Map; |
|
import java.util.LinkedHashMap; |
|
import java.util.Set; |
|
class ExpiringCache { |
|
private long millisUntilExpiration; |
|
private Map<String,Entry> map; |
|
// Clear out old entries every few queries |
|
private int queryCount; |
|
private int queryOverflow = 300; |
|
private int MAX_ENTRIES = 200; |
|
static class Entry { |
|
private long timestamp; |
|
private String val; |
|
Entry(long timestamp, String val) { |
|
this.timestamp = timestamp; |
|
this.val = val; |
|
} |
|
long timestamp() { return timestamp; } |
|
void setTimestamp(long timestamp) { this.timestamp = timestamp; } |
|
String val() { return val; } |
|
void setVal(String val) { this.val = val; } |
|
} |
|
ExpiringCache() { |
|
this(30000); |
|
} |
|
@SuppressWarnings("serial") |
|
ExpiringCache(long millisUntilExpiration) { |
|
this.millisUntilExpiration = millisUntilExpiration; |
|
map = new LinkedHashMap<>() { |
|
protected boolean removeEldestEntry(Map.Entry<String,Entry> eldest) { |
|
return size() > MAX_ENTRIES; |
|
} |
|
}; |
|
} |
|
synchronized String get(String key) { |
|
if (++queryCount >= queryOverflow) { |
|
cleanup(); |
|
} |
|
Entry entry = entryFor(key); |
|
if (entry != null) { |
|
return entry.val(); |
|
} |
|
return null; |
|
} |
|
synchronized void put(String key, String val) { |
|
if (++queryCount >= queryOverflow) { |
|
cleanup(); |
|
} |
|
Entry entry = entryFor(key); |
|
if (entry != null) { |
|
entry.setTimestamp(System.currentTimeMillis()); |
|
entry.setVal(val); |
|
} else { |
|
map.put(key, new Entry(System.currentTimeMillis(), val)); |
|
} |
|
} |
|
synchronized void clear() { |
|
map.clear(); |
|
} |
|
private Entry entryFor(String key) { |
|
Entry entry = map.get(key); |
|
if (entry != null) { |
|
long delta = System.currentTimeMillis() - entry.timestamp(); |
|
if (delta < 0 || delta >= millisUntilExpiration) { |
|
map.remove(key); |
|
entry = null; |
|
} |
|
} |
|
return entry; |
|
} |
|
private void cleanup() { |
|
Set<String> keySet = map.keySet(); |
|
// Avoid ConcurrentModificationExceptions |
|
String[] keys = new String[keySet.size()]; |
|
int i = 0; |
|
for (String key: keySet) { |
|
keys[i++] = key; |
|
} |
|
for (int j = 0; j < keys.length; j++) { |
|
entryFor(keys[j]); |
|
} |
|
queryCount = 0; |
|
} |
|
} |
